[Music] welcome back to smart er and today i'm going to do a very very quick introduction to the smart media sat nav functionality so let's just get straight into it so i've got a setup so you've got something up here so to get into it you can just tap here and then to add a route you just literally tap on the plus drive to and then you have a couple of options you can preset home saved locations so every time you go to a location you get the option to save it or like we're going to do on this occasion we're simply going to go and select an address that we're going to travel to so you select address so here are some of the ones that i've recently gone to so we're going to go and select murta tidbill we're going to select the center and this is what it looks like once it's decided and found all the information it needs if you put in your own address it takes a while to populate this area here so select it and then it's going to tell you it's 9.4 miles away from the route we're going to take the day the date the time and then it's about 17 minutes and here is the route now there are a couple of elements a couple of icons on here um so i suppose it's best to just get them out of the way so this one here is an information piece so what is that about your phone date has been updated that's great to clear that then you've got your mobile phone which is what i've got on now connect to what the signal strength is and what the battery condition is which is useful the temperature outside and then the time then we've got these elements here so this is going to tell you what's going to happen next but if you tap on it you can select the volume that you want to have or you can turn the volume off as well voice guidance turned off so sorry about the impromptu information so we got it we can turn it back on so this is the volume control for your audio cool next you've got the view types oops go back here you've got the view types you've got a 3d a 2d so and it's set it for direction of travel so as i'm driving in that direction that's the whole map is going to orient to the way i want to go rather than it being true north and then following the actual direction on the map probably no sense at all but okay and then on this one here which gives you another overview of the route you're going to take if you click on live nothing so it says here a new i'm pretty sure i don't have access to that and you've got to sign up for the the tomtom places i did try and uh do that but it wouldn't let me so that is it uh that is a brief look at what it looks like when you dial in the location from a preset destination uh it's going to be 9.4 miles away our estimate time of arrival is 1140 and these are our turn by turn actions now one thing i found is you can still have uh your navigation menu set up like this which is good and then you still have access to your phone your auxin or you normally have where the auxiliary is it comes up as media and bluetooth and then your eco score um but what you can do is once you've started and you're underway when i first got the car i didn't know how to cancel the navigation so i figured it out you literally just tap plus change route there it is why the hell there isn't a stop navigation button on this user interface i have no idea so that's what it's like if you have a recently visited uh destination but let me show you what it's like if you're going to manually select a location so we're gonna click the plus button drive to

address and the cursor is flashing up here so i'm just gonna put tesco and let's see how clever it is tesco space mercer take the oh no did well well that nope nothing at all so let's delete that and just put shall we say nelson because we're in nelson anyway nelson harris there we are and we're gonna select that there house number is not available we'll choose anywhere that's the summary of where you want to go yes we do press select done and then if i was driving it would tell you you'd start making a forward movement and i would say in 85 yards turn left so i can't show you what it's like driving because i'm the only person in the car and i'm not going to break the law by holding this device and driving plus this is a manual version so uh i'm going to end up getting myself into some uh law breaking avenues which i don't want to do so what i thought i'd do as well is just do another quick recap i did a video a couple days ago you can actually use navigation using the voice assistant so let me show you how may i help you destination you are in the destination menu what would you like to do address what was that address would you like to choose an address or display the list of itineraries recent destinations or saved locations choose address for directions to an address please say the full address cardiff i didn't quite get that say the list number of the correct address or say none of these one cardiff two cardu one say the address in 13 eccles street i heard 13 angles of street cardiff is that correct yes starting guidance to 13 on walter street so as you can see i asked for eccles street and i don't even think it was the right number but this is one of those algorithms in the software that the more you use it the better it becomes so you have to continually use it so once it's found the information it needs to take you where you want to go you can get there pretty simply so my advice is use the voice assistant as much as you can so it learns your voice and its styles and then you're more likely to get a quicker result but the key thing to remember when using voice assistant is be patient it takes a while and don't forget to pause between each beep and speak clearly so i hope you found that useful and uh stay tuned if you haven't subscribed please consider doing so it does help me a lot if you have any questions or any content that you think may be useful or you'd like me to look into just drop it into the comment section but other than that it's cup of tea time [Music]
